Donald Dassesse is a scholar working on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, Molecular Biology and Physiology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Donald Dassesse has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 432 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, 8 papers in Molecular Biology and 5 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Donald Dassesse’s work include Adenosine and Purinergic Signaling (5 papers),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(5 papers) and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(3 papers). Donald Dassesse is often cited by papers focused on Adenosine and Purinergic Signaling (5 papers), Receptor Mechanisms and Signaling (5 papers) and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(3 papers). Donald Dassesse collaborates with scholars based in Belgium, France and Germany. Donald Dassesse's co-authors include Serge N. Schiffmann, Catherine Ledent, Laëtitia Cuvelier, Orlando Guntinas‐Lichius and Wolfram F. Neiss and has published in prestigious journals such as Neurology, Brain Research and Neuroscience.
